CANONSBURG, Pa. -- The Grove City College men's golf team returned to action Monday afternoon by taking ninth place at Washington & Jefferson's Rossin Invitational. The Wolverines finished with a team score of 376 at Southpointe Golf Club. Mount Union won the team title with a 329.
Senior
Jack Jollie (Jeannette, Pa./Penn-Trafford) led Grove City by taking 16th place overall. Jollie shot an 86.Â
Senior
Cayden Testa (North Canton, Ohio/Hoover) took 38th place with a 96 while senior
Jonah Kozora (Mars, Pa./Mars) and senior
Michael Astrab (North Huntingdon, Pa./Norwin) tied for 40th with a 97. Senior
Brian McDonnell (Seven Fields, Pa./Eden Christian) placed 42nd by carding a 98.
Mount Union's Brian Myers earned medalist with a 74. The tournament featured 48 golfers.
Grove City will compete Tuesday in the Moravian University Invitational, held in Bedford, Pa.
